BOTWOOD Wildfire community hazard and risk assessment By Sophie Guilbault Source: Town of Botwood Facebook Page 32 THE SCIENCE Before implementing comprehensive wildfire risk reduction strategies in municipalities, it is important to understand the hazard and the areas of vulnerability inside and around the community. [...] The Town decided to launch work toward FireSmart recognition for the community and invited the organization to conduct a thorough Community Hazard and Risk Assessment to identify which areas were more vulnerable and required attention. [...] The assessment was completed and came to the conclusion that while the community had many low-risk areas, there were several opportunities to conduct mitigation measures in higher risk portions of the municipality.
